Media Reviews
Jasper Morris MW
25% whole bunch. Clear full purple. Rather an elegant nose, has avoided over-ripeness, plump deep red fruit with some violets, lovely detail here, fills the mouth too, but a fine long elegant finish. Especially gracious texture. 91-94 points
Neal Martin
The 2018 Chambolle-Musigny Lavrottes 1er Cru comes from the youngest vines of the domaine, at 20 years of age, and this vintage includes 30% whole-bunch fruit. It feels tightly wound at first and needs coaxing from the glass, offering menthol-tinged red fruit with time, and later crushed violets. The palate is medium-bodied with crunchy tannins, well-judged acidity and nicely integrated oak (to the point where I assumed it was 50%). There is plenty of cassis fruit on the finish. A precocious Burgundy that is not complex but packed full of flavor. 90-92 points
